Abstract
The utility model discloses a kind of automatic ceramic blank rotating device, including cabinet, the intracavity bottom of described cabinet is installed with controller and drives motor, the upside of described driving motor is installed with variator, the upside of described variator is run through cabinet and is connected by axle and rotating disk are fixing, the upside of described rotating disk is installed with guard ring, the right side of described cabinet is installed with control device and traveling motor, described control device is positioned at the downside of traveling motor, the upside of described traveling motor is installed with guide post, it is movably installed with leading screw on the upside of the middle part of described traveling motor, the middle part of described leading screw and guide post is movably installed with slide block, the front portion of described slide block is installed with electric pushrod, the left end of described electric pushrod is installed with toolframe, the upper end of described guide post and leading screw is installed with fixed block.This utility model simple in construction, convenient and practical, improve production efficiency, be prevented effectively from the mass defect that human error causes.

Background technology
Biscuit throwing is to use widest a kind of Technology in porcelain piece moulding process.Biscuit throwing equipment mainly by pedestal,
Knife mold, motor form.But it is limited to the characteristic of ceramic wet molding.Most factory continues to use over 80,90 years always
The old-fashioned blank rotating machine in generation, its simple in construction, and be all single-station, every blank rotating machine needs 2 to 3 workman's compounding practice much knives
Tool, could normally produce, easily maloperation in operation engineering;The most old-fashioned blank rotating machine exist yield poorly, labor intensive, rotation
The defect such as mass defect that base descendant is is more.
